Ten Life Changing Reasons Why You Should Workout

Ten Life Changing Reasons Why You Should Workout

It’s no secret exercise is great for your physical appearance. It certainly does a lot more than just helping you fit into those skinny jeans in the back of your closest or getting you toned up for that little summer bikini! Doing regular exercise will do a lot in your body try to use exercise equipment and experience the benefit of exercise to you and burn that belly fat that you wanted to get rid as fast as possible.

Here are 10 benefits that everyone will find valuable from exercising regularly.  These are powerful and life changing! 

10. Wilder Sex Life

Ok, good, do I have your attention? Who doesn’t want to improve their sex life? Staying in shape doesn’t just help you look great, but it also has the power to boost your sex drive.

Research shows that exercise increases your testosterone levels, increases your blood flow “down there,” and even will heighten your orgasms!

bri 1Exercise improves the flexibility of your arties, which makes it easier for blood to flow through your veins.  Yoga and Pilates greatly improves your flexibility, keeping your muscles limber.

Exercise also improves your stamina, which will allow for marathon love making sessions.

Being active makes you look and feel great! That confidence surely will carry on into the bedroom.

9. Better Posture 

securedownload-4Good posture is extremely important.

Working your back, core and other muscles through exercise is a necessary component to allow you to naturally sit and stand up straight.

Standing up straight, noticeably, exhibits your confidence and leadership.

8. Longevity

It’s statistically evident that a healthy lifestyle translates into a longer life, but it may surprise you the powerful role that consistent exercise plays.

securedownload

Many studies have concluded that you can increase your life expectancy with just 30 minutes of exercise per day, which has the same effect as if one quits smoking

So, just think, a little bit of regular exercise has the power to add years to your life!  Are you ready to participate?

7. More Confident

Understanding your body’s physical capabilities and realizing the power that you possess, conveys your inner and outer confidence.7. More ConfidentYour self-assurance has a positive influence in all areas of your life.  Ultimately your confidence will lead you to an extremely successful lifestyle that brings you utmost fulfillment.

 6.  You’ll Sleep Better

It’s no secret how important a good night’s sleep is.securedownload-3Do you realize that you not only feel refreshed, but there are tremendous health benefits with sleep?

A recent study has discovered that 65 percent of people, who exercise regularly, regardless of the time of day they exercise, get a good night’s slept.

 

5. Your Creative Juices will Flow

New research in Neuroscience has concluded that those who exercise regularly preformed much better in creativity tests compared to non-exercisers.securedownload-1So why does exercise heighten creativity? This is because aerobic exercise boosts simultaneously the overall size of the prefrontal cerebral cortex and promotes intercommunication between it and the amygdala.  This produces creativity because the prefrontal cerebral cortex helps control the amygdala’s panic and distress signals.

4. You’ll Have More Energy

Although working out may feel like it’s depleting your energy, in reality consistent exercise can actually make you feel more energized throughout the rest of your day.

Studies show that working out midday has the power to enhance your energy levels, thus leading to a more productive day.

4.-Youll-have-more-energy-This is an awesome pick-me-up!

 3. All around better mood and attitude

When you work out, your body secretes chemicals known as endorphins. Endorphins have interaction together with the receptors in your brain that decreases your perception of pain. They also trigger a positive feeling in the body which improves self-esteem and is an essential psychological advantage; this feeling is described as “euphonic.” A “runner’s high” can help produce a positive and invigorating outlook on life. 1513716_10201277140550650_1574584768_n

2. You’ll De-Stress

 Stress can lead to many serious illnesses and cause much unwanted upheaval in our lives. However, studies show that exercise is a great way to deal with stress.  Endorphins naturally combat stress. Getting yourself into a consistent workout routine will help get your mind off of the stressors in your life. securedownload-5

 1. You Will Become a Happier Person

Don’t we all desire to be happy?

Happiness is a state of mind. Our thoughts influence not only the way we see the world, but also our future.

When you have a positive mindset and are living a healthy and vibrant lifestyle, you will find happiness.

We must seek happiness and never stop living our lives to the fullest.  In the end, all the positive factors of exercising produce this ambiance.

When we commit to regular exercise, we are continuing our journey to fulfillment.  Everyone is able to do this, and everyone deserves to be content!
